Frequent Triggers of Lower Back Pain in Women
Identifying the sources of female lumbar discomfort is the first step toward accurate assessment and remedy. Here are some major contributors:
1. Hormonal Changes
Ladies face endocrine changes across various phases, including the menstrual cycle, pregnancy, and hormonal transition. This hormonal variation affects joint stability and lead to swelling, often leading to back pain.
2. Gestation Period
Lower back pain in women during pregnancy is widely reported. Pregnancy weight changes body alignment, putting strain on the spine. Additionally, hormonal adjustments, that prepares the body for childbirth, also contributes to back discomfort.
3. Physical Stress
Poor sitting habits, strenuous activities, or lack of physical activity can strain the muscles and ligaments in the lumbar region. With repeated stress, such strain results in long-term discomfort, particularly in working professionals.
4. Gynecological Conditions
Health issues including endometriosis, non-cancerous growths, or inflammation in reproductive organs can result in lower left back pain in women. This discomfort can spread from the lower abdomen to the spinal area, necessitating professional care to manage underlying issues.
5. Degenerative Spine Conditions
Spinal problems including bulging spinal discs, nerve compression, or osteoarthritis often lead to persistent discomfort, especially in older women. Chronic spinal issues need medical diagnosis by spine specialists for effective management.
